Property description

‘Tarff Cottage’ is one of the most individual, eye catching properties in this pretty harbour village. The property is a striking three bedroom, semi-detached villa, boasting stunning views over Luce Bay to the Mull of Galloway and the Isle of Man. This fantastic family/holiday home still offers huge scope to further extend to the rear (subject to obtaining the necessary planning consents) and has direct access from garden to the beach and is within a short (level) stroll of the village.

Displaying a stunning frontage, the house offers some beautiful design features from a bygone era and offers flexible and versatile accommodation, formed over a two storey layout. In essence, the front of the property belies the spacious accommodation internally. Although the house is very much a traditional home, it has a contemporary, modern feel. Room usage throughout can be adapted to meet individual purchasers’ needs and will comfortably provide for a larger family and is currently let as a very successful holiday cottage. The property sits within mature, cottage style gardens, which have been designed for ease of maintenance and are fully enclosed, which provides a private and safe environment for children. The feature patio is the ideal spot for a lazy summer’s day!

In more detail the property comprises: A reception hallway with a feature staircase to the first floor and a useful understairs cupboard. The dining room is positioned to the front and has ample room for a table and chairs for more formal dining with friends and family and benefits from a feature (open) fireplace. A door opens from here into the kitchen, which has been beautifully fitted to include a good range of contemporary floor and wall mounted units with a striking worktop, providing a fashionable and efficient workspace. It further benefits from an integrated oven, hob, extractor, dishwasher, washing machine and fridge/freezer. There is also space for a tumble dryer. A bright and airy sun room to the rear offers views over the gardens and is the ideal spot for relaxing and has patio doors opening into the rear garden. There are two, double bedrooms on the ground floor and both offer space for additional free-standing furniture. A French door leads from the back bedroom directly into the rear garden. A family bathroom, with a shower over the bath, completes the ground floor accommodation.

The upper accommodation comprises of a well-proportioned and interesting lounge. Immediately impressive are the velux windows to the rear aspect, which flood the room with natural light and provides tremendous views over the bay and beyond. The quirky master bedroom, with an en-suite shower-room, can also be found on this level.

The high specifications of this family home also include double glazing and gas (calor) central heating to radiators.

The property is currently let as a very successful holiday cottage. More detailed information can be supplied by the owners upon request.
